| ;; The relocations in .rela.text are the 'number64' load using a |
| ;; R_PPC64_TOC16_DS against the .toc and the 'sin' external function |
| ;; address using a R_PPC64_REL24 |
| ;; CHECK: Section ({{[0-9]+}}) .text { |
| ;; CHECK-NEXT: 0x{{[0-9,A-F]+}} R_PPC64_TOC16_DS .toc |
| ;; CHECK-NEXT: 0x{{[0-9,A-F]+}} R_PPC64_REL24 sin |
| ;; CHECK-NEXT: } |
| |
| ;; The .opd entry for the 'access_int64' function creates 2 relocations: |
| ;; 1. A R_PPC64_ADDR64 against the .text segment plus addend (the function |
| ; address itself); |
| ;; 2. And a R_PPC64_TOC against no symbol (the linker will replace for the |
| ;; module's TOC base). |
| ;; CHECK: Section ({{[0-9]+}}) .opd { |
| ;; CHECK-NEXT: 0x{{[0-9,A-F]+}} R_PPC64_ADDR64 .text 0x0 |
| ;; CHECK-NEXT: 0x{{[0-9,A-F]+}} R_PPC64_TOC - 0x0 |
| |
| ;; Finally the TOC creates the relocation for the 'number64'. |
| ;; CHECK: Section ({{[0-9]+}}) .toc { |
| ;; CHECK-NEXT: 0x{{[0-9,A-F]+}} R_PPC64_ADDR64 number64 0x0 |
| ;; CHECK-NEXT: } |
